Types of Stationary Bikes
Before diving into particular suggestions, it's important to understand the various kinds of stationary bicycles on the marketplace:

Upright Bikes

Design: These bikes look like traditional roadway bikes with a more vertical riding position.
Best For: General cardiovascular physical fitness, weight loss, and improving leg strength.
Pros: Compact, budget friendly, and versatile.
Cons: May trigger discomfort for those with back or knee problems.
Recumbent Bikes

Style: These bikes include a reclined seating position with a backrest, placing the rider in a more laid-back posture.
Best For: Low-impact exercises, individuals with back or joint discomfort, and those brand-new to biking.
Pros: Comfortable, easy on the joints, and ideal for long workouts.
Cons: Less effective for developing core strength and not as portable.
Spin Bikes

Design: These bikes are developed for intense, high-intensity interval training (HIIT) and frequently included heavy flywheels for a smooth trip.
Best For: High-intensity exercises, simulating outside biking, and structure leg and core strength.
Pros: Robust, Best Stationary Bikes For Exercise durable, and capable of handling aggressive training.
Cons: Usually more pricey and need more area.
Dual Action Bikes

Style: These bikes include handlebars that move with the pedals, supplying a full-body mini exercise cycle.
Best For: Full-body fitness, toning arms, and increasing total endurance.
Pros: Engages multiple muscle groups, offers a more detailed exercise.
Cons: Can be less comfy and might need a steeper knowing curve.
Top Picks for 2023
Peloton Bike

Type: Spin Bike
Features: High-resolution touchscreen, live and on-demand classes, built-in speakers, and social connectivity.
Pros: Excellent for motivation and community engagement, premium construct, and advanced tracking features.
Cons: Expensive, needs a subscription for full performance.
Best For: Enthusiasts trying to find a premium, interactive cycling experience.
NordicTrack Commercial S15i Studio Cycle

Type: Spin Bike
Features: 15-inch HD touchscreen, iFit compatibility, adjustable resistance, and dual-action pedals.
Pros: Versatile, smooth ride, and a broad range of exercise options.
Cons: Pricey, requires a membership for iFit.
Best For: Users who want a blend of modern features and a robust workout.
Sunny Health & Fitness SF-B1207 Upright Bike

Type: Upright Bike
Features: 8-level resistance, heart rate monitor, adjustable seat, and handlebars.
Pros: Affordable, compact, and simple to establish.
Cons: Limited resistance levels, standard features.
Best For: Budget-conscious individuals and newbies.
Exerpeutic 500XL Recumbent Exercise Bike

Type: Recumbent Bike
Functions: 8-level magnetic resistance, large and comfy seat, and LCD show.
Pros: Gentle on the back and joints, simple to utilize, and budget-friendly.
Cons: Limited connection and features.
Best For: Users with back or joint issues and those searching for a low-impact workout.
** Schwinn IC4 Indoor Cycling Bike **.

Type: Spin Bike.
Functions: 100 levels of resistance, Bluetooth connection, and flywheel design for a smooth ride.
Pros: Durable, highly adjustable, and exceptional for home health club setups.
Cons: Expensive, no built-in display screen.
Best For: Serious bicyclists and those who prefer a more conventional cycling experience.
Bowflex C8 Upright Bike.

Type: Upright Bike.
Functions: 16 resistance levels, smart LCD console, and heart rate tracking.
Pros: High-quality build, flexible, and simple to utilize.
Cons: Mid-range rate, minimal connection.
Best For: Intermediate users and those looking for a well-rounded exercise.
ProForm HydroTrack Dual Action Bike.

Type: Dual Action bike home exercise.
Features: 20 levels of resistance, 9-inch backlit LCD show, and water bottle holder.
Pros: Engages both upper and lower body, durable, and smooth operation.
Cons: Bulky, not as user-friendly as upright or recumbent bikes.
Best For: Users who desire a full-body exercise bike home and do not mind a larger footprint.
Factors to Consider When Buying a Stationary Bike.
Physical fitness Goals.

Cardiovascular Health: Upright or recumbent bikes are usually best for enhancing heart health.
Weight Reduction: Spin bikes and dual-action bikes are ideal for burning calories and fat.
Strength Training: Spin bikes, with their heavy flywheels and resistance settings, are excellent for developing leg and core strength.
Budget plan.

Entry-Level: Recumbent bikes and fundamental upright bikes are typically the most economical.
Mid-Range: Look for upright bikes with more features or spin bikes with adjustable resistance.
High-End: Premium spin bikes and those with innovative smart features can be rather pricey however provide a more comprehensive and interesting workout experience.
Area Availability.

Small Spaces: Recumbent bikes and compact upright bikes are ideal for smaller homes or homes.
Ample Space: Spin bikes and dual-action bikes often need more space however supply a better workout.
Relieve of Use.

Beginners: Recumbent bikes and easy upright bikes are simpler to use and trigger less pressure.
Advanced Users: Spin bikes and dual-action bikes use more resistance and a more tough trip.
Connection and Technology.

Fundamental Workouts: Bikes with a simple LCD display and manual resistance settings suffice.
Smart Workouts: Look for bikes with built-in screens, app connectivity, and live or on-demand classes.
Frequently asked questions.
Q1: Are stationary bicycles effective for weight reduction?

A1: Yes, stationary bicycles are extremely efficient for weight loss. They offer a low-impact, calorie-burning exercise that can be adapted to your physical fitness level. High-intensity interval training (HIIT) on a spin bike can be especially reliable for weight loss.
Q2: How often should I utilize a stationary bike for the best results?

A2: For optimal results, objective for 3-5 sessions per week, each lasting 30-60 minutes. Consistency is crucial, and slowly increasing the strength and duration of your workouts will assist you accomplish your fitness objectives much faster.
Q3: Are recumbent bikes much better for beginners?

A3: Recumbent bikes are typically recommended for newbies due to their comfortable seating and low-impact nature. They are also perfect for those with back or joint issues, as they minimize pressure on these locations.
Q4: Do I need to wear special shoes for a spin bike?

A4: While not constantly essential, utilizing biking shoes can enhance your exercise experience on a spin bike. They supply better pedal grip and can enhance your foot positioning, leading to a more effective and comfy trip. If you select to utilize regular shoes, ensure they have a non-slip sole.
Q5: Can stationary bicycles aid with joint discomfort?

A5: Yes, stationary bicycles, especially recumbent bikes, can be beneficial for people with joint pain. The low-impact nature of cycling decreases stress on the knees, hips, and back, making it an ideal kind of exercise for those with joint issues.

Additional Tips.
Warm-Up and Cool-Down: Always start with a 5-minute warm-up and end with a 5-minute cool-down to avoid injuries and enhance healing.
Hydration: Keep a water bottle helpful to remain hydrated during your workouts.
Upkeep: Regularly clean and lube your stationary bike to make sure ideal efficiency and longevity.
Variety: Mix up your exercises to avoid plateaus and keep your regular intriguing. Think about integrating different types of cardio and strength training workouts.
